Mali Junta Wants Three-year Military Rule, Agrees to Free President

[AnNahar] The junta that seized power in Mali wants a military-led transitional body to rule for three years and has agreed to release the ousted president, a source in a visiting West African delegation and the rebel soldiers said Sunday.

Last week's coup -- Mali's second in eight years -- followed months of protests calling for Ibrahim Boubacar Keita to resign as public discontent with the government grew over the collapsing economy and a brutal Islamist insurgency.

"The junta has affirmed that it wants a three-year transition to review the foundations of the Malian state. This transition will be directed by a body led by a soldier, who will also be head of state," a source in the ECOWAS delegation told AFP after talks with the junta.

"The government will also be predominantly composed of soldiers" under the proposal, the source said on condition of anonymity.

A junta official confirmed to AFP that "the three-year transition would have a military president and a government mostly composed of soldiers".

The source and the official added that the soldiers have agreed to free Keita, detained along with other politicians since the coup on Tuesday, and he would be able to return to his home in the capital Bamako.

"And if he wants to travel abroad for (medical) treatment, that is not a problem," said the source from ECOWAS, which stands for the Economic Community of West African States.

Prime minister Boubou Cisse, who has been held with Keita at a military base outside the capital where the coup began, would be moved to a secure residence in the city.

While the coup was met with international condemnation, thousands of opposition supporters celebrated the president's ouster in the streets of Bamako.

KRG releases imprisoned Yezidi woman to family
[Rudaw] After six years of separation, a Yezidi woman held in an Erbil prison after Islamic State
...formerly ISIS or ISIL, depending on your preference. Before that they were al-Qaeda in Iraq, as shaped by Abu Musab Zarqawi. They're really very devout, committing every atrocity they can find in the Koran and inventing a few more. They fling Allah around with every other sentence, but to hear western pols talk they're not really Moslems....
(ISIS) captivity was reunited with her family on Sunday.

Hela Mahlo, 23, from Gir Ozer in Shingal was one of thousands of Yezidi women taken captive by ISIS hard boyz in August 2014 when the terror group overran the area, launching a genocide against the small ethnoreligious community.

"I am starting a new life and want to forget the past misery," Mahlo told Rudaw on Sunday. "All I want is to live with my family."

In 2019, she was arrested by Kurdish security forces in Kirkuk and held for one year and seven months in an Erbil prison. Authorities say they did not know she was Yezidi.

"She had denied that she was even a Yezidi in the beginning and had not given her real name," said Khairi Bozani, the Yezidi representative for the Kurdistan Regional Government (KRG) Ministry of Religious Affairs.

"Therefore, no one from the security authorities even knew that she was a Yezidi woman because she only knew Arabic," he told Rudaw's Shayan Tahseen.

"I did not remember anything about my family. After I was arrested by the [KRG], I slowly started to recover my memory," Mahlo said.

Iraq will stop gas imports by 2025: oil minister
[Rudaw] Iraq will be entirely self-reliant for its domestic gas needs within five years time, the country’s oil minister told state media late Sunday, despite currently importing the vast majority of the resource from neighboring Iran.

"We [Iraq] will not import gas by 2025," Ihsan Abdul-Jabar, Iraqi oil minister told al-Iraqia TV in a televised interview. "At least 80 percent of the [needed] gas projects in Iraq are under implementation already."

At present, Iraq imports the majority of its required electricity and natural gas from Iran, unable to meet its own needs.

The minister predicts Baghdad will ease its energy dependency by putting a stop to gas flaring, an efficient, but wasteful common practice in Iraq and the Kurdistan Region. He says the country can quit burning off its own resources by 2025.

Iraq has suffered chronic electricity shortages since the 1990s. War, sanctions, and corruption prevented the oil-rich country from keeping pace with rapid population growth. Prolonged blackouts regularly spark urban unrest.

Iraq's finance minister, Ali Allawi said during an online interview with the Atlantic Council on Friday that Iraq will significantly reduce its heavy reliance on Iranian energy imports as soon as next year.

Abdul-Jabar accompanied Iraqi Prime Minister Mustafa al-Kadhimi on his recent visit to Washington DC for the second round of US-Iraq strategic dialogue, during which a number of oil and energy agreements were signed. Among them was an agreement with US energy giant Chevron, which Abdul-Jabar says will put "Iraq at the forefront of countries that produce energy."
